Nearly 300 thousand ballots were mailed to Washoe County voters Monday as elections officials sent off the vast majority of ballots one month ahead of the 2020 election. County registrar Deanna Spikula said 294,732 ballots were mailed Monday after Assembly Bill 4, passed in the legislative special session, required ballots be sent to all active voters. Over 4,000 ballots will be sent today to newly registered voters or voters who recently changed their voter information. Ballots will continue to be sent out through October 15
